World's Tallest Wind Turbine Under Construction in Brandenburg, Germany

architecture-design · 2026-04-03

Construction has commenced in Schipkau, Brandenburg, on what will become the world's tallest wind turbine. The steel lattice tower is designed to reach a total height of 360 meters from its foundation to the tip of its rotor. Upon completion, this structure will rank as Germany's second-tallest building, surpassed only by Berlin's 368-meter television tower. The project, with an estimated cost ranging from 20 to 30 million euros, is funded by the German Federal Agency for Disruptive Innovation (Sprind). The turbine is scheduled to be connected to the power grid before the end of the current year. While the rotor system is a standard 3.8-megawatt model produced by the Saarland-based manufacturer Vensys, the innovative tower design aims to capture stronger winds at higher altitudes, thereby increasing energy yield.
